Descriptive Gazetteer Entry for Aigas

Aigas, rocky Islet, Kilmorack par., N. Inverness-sh., 5½ miles SW. of Beauly, formed by 2 branches of river Beauly; was the retreat of Lord Lovat in 1697.


(John Bartholomew, Gazetteer of the British Isles (1887))
